This claims adjuster of 35+ years says: the insurance company name is not all that important. Any insurance policy is a contract between insured and insurer. Most policies provide the same types of coverage differing in endorsements and coverage's. Policies are approved by states and unless an insurer has a "manuscript policy" they are all the same.
The differences are in Customer Service and individual company business practices. Advertising tries to make it all look different but then is there truth in advertising, not really. A good Independent Insurance Agent should be able to further explain this and also shop for the most competitive pricing. Example: I was insured by a big named company and reduced my coverage to minimum limits of liability only because of a disability and my financial condition at the time. When health and finances improved, I was able to return to a full coverage policy with higher limits of liability coverage. I changed to a lesser known company with a Fortune 500 Company and my premium actually went down. I felt ripped off by the good hands.
